2012-04-06 5 views
6

Chúng tôi có thể đặt tệp của mình là one.txt trong thư mục txt có sẵn trong thư mục tomcat-> webapp. Bây giờ chúng tôi có thể truy cập tệp này trong trình duyệt bằng url như sau:Vị trí để đặt tệp trên máy chủ glassfish

http://localhost:8080/txt/one.txt 

Tôi mới trong máy chủ thủy tinh. Ai có thể xin vui lòng cho tôi biết làm thế nào để làm điều tương tự trong máy chủ glssfish như trong máy chủ tomcat?

+1

Tôi thực sự ngạc nhiên khi thấy rằng câu hỏi này chưa đến cho đến hôm nay ... – vkraemer

Trả lời

0

Theo định nghĩa, ứng dụng ROOT là ứng dụng có sẵn dưới url gốc (ví dụ: http://locahost:8080/) của máy chủ.

Điều duy nhất bạn phải làm là xác định một ứng dụng sẽ được triển khai trong ngữ cảnh gốc. Làm thế nào để làm điều này trong thủy tinh có thể được tìm thấy here.

10

GlassFish có chức năng rất giống nhau.

Có một ứng dụng mặc định phục vụ nội dung tĩnh từ docroot của miền được xác định với Glassfish.

Bạn có thể làm như sau để xem cách hoạt động.

Giả sử bạn đã cài đặt GlassFish 3.1.2 vào thư mục có tên/foo (hoặc C: \ FOO) bằng cách giải nén một trong các bản phân phối.

Bạn sẽ có thể tạo thư mục/foo/glassfish3/glassfish/domains/domain1/docroot/txt và đặt tệp one.txt vào thư mục đó.

Bắt đầu domain1 sử dụng lệnh asadmin start-domain domain1

Sau đó bạn sẽ có thể truy cập one.txt qua url http://localhost:8080/txt/one.txt.